using System.Linq;
using System.Threading.Tasks;
using Content.Server.GameObjects.Components.Items.Storage;
using NUnit.Framework;
using Robust.Client.GameObjects;
using Robust.Server.Player;
using Robust.Shared;
using Robust.Shared.GameObjects;
using Robust.Shared.IoC;
using Robust.Shared.Map;
using Robust.Shared.Maths;
namespace Content.IntegrationTests.Tests
{
public class ContainerOcclusionTest : ContentIntegrationTest
{
private const string ExtraPrototypes = @"
- type: entity
id: ContainerOcclusionA
components:
- type: EntityStorage
occludesLight: true
- type: entity
id: ContainerOcclusionB
components:
- type: EntityStorage
showContents: true
occludesLight: false
- type: entity
id: ContainerOcclusionDummy
components:
- type: Sprite
- type: PointLight
";
private async Task<(ClientIntegrationInstance c, ServerIntegrationInstance s)> Start()
{
var optsServer = new ServerIntegrationOptions
{
CVarOverrides =
{
{CVars.NetPVS.Name, "false"}
},
ExtraPrototypes = ExtraPrototypes
};
var optsClient = new ClientIntegrationOptions
{
CVarOverrides =
{
{CVars.NetPVS.Name, "false"}
},
ExtraPrototypes = ExtraPrototypes
};
var (c, s) = await StartConnectedServerDummyTickerClientPair(optsClient, optsServer);
s.Post(() =>
{
IoCManager.Resolve<IPlayerManager>()
.GetAllPlayers()
.Single()
.JoinGame();
var mapMan = IoCManager.Resolve<IMapManager>();
mapMan.CreateMap(new MapId(1));
});
return (c, s);
}
[Test]
public async Task TestA()
{
var (c, s) = await Start();
EntityUid dummyUid = default;
s.Post(() =>
{
var pos = new MapCoordinates(Vector2.Zero, new MapId(1));
var ent = IoCManager.Resolve<IEntityManager>();
var container = ent.SpawnEntity("ContainerOcclusionA", pos);
var dummy = ent.SpawnEntity("ContainerOcclusionDummy", pos);
dummyUid = dummy.Uid;
container.GetComponent<EntityStorageComponent>().Insert(dummy);
});
await RunTicksSync(c, s, 5);
c.Assert(() =>
{
var dummy = IoCManager.Resolve<IEntityManager>().GetEntity(dummyUid);
var sprite = dummy.GetComponent<SpriteComponent>();
var light = dummy.GetComponent<PointLightComponent>();
Assert.True(sprite.ContainerOccluded);
Assert.True(light.ContainerOccluded);
});
await Task.WhenAll(c.WaitIdleAsync(), s.WaitIdleAsync());
}
[Test]
public async Task TestB()
{
var (c, s) = await Start();
EntityUid dummyUid = default;
s.Post(() =>
{
var pos = new MapCoordinates(Vector2.Zero, new MapId(1));
var ent = IoCManager.Resolve<IEntityManager>();
var container = ent.SpawnEntity("ContainerOcclusionB", pos);
var dummy = ent.SpawnEntity("ContainerOcclusionDummy", pos);
dummyUid = dummy.Uid;
container.GetComponent<EntityStorageComponent>().Insert(dummy);
});
await RunTicksSync(c, s, 5);
c.Assert(() =>
{
var dummy = IoCManager.Resolve<IEntityManager>().GetEntity(dummyUid);
var sprite = dummy.GetComponent<SpriteComponent>();
var light = dummy.GetComponent<PointLightComponent>();
Assert.False(sprite.ContainerOccluded);
Assert.False(light.ContainerOccluded);
});
await Task.WhenAll(c.WaitIdleAsync(), s.WaitIdleAsync());
}
[Test]
public async Task TestAb()
{
var (c, s) = await Start();
EntityUid dummyUid = default;
s.Post(() =>
{
var pos = new MapCoordinates(Vector2.Zero, new MapId(1));
var ent = IoCManager.Resolve<IEntityManager>();
var containerA = ent.SpawnEntity("ContainerOcclusionA", pos);
var containerB = ent.SpawnEntity("ContainerOcclusionB", pos);
var dummy = ent.SpawnEntity("ContainerOcclusionDummy", pos);
dummyUid = dummy.Uid;
containerA.GetComponent<EntityStorageComponent>().Insert(containerB);
containerB.GetComponent<EntityStorageComponent>().Insert(dummy);
});
await RunTicksSync(c, s, 5);
c.Assert(() =>
{
var dummy = IoCManager.Resolve<IEntityManager>().GetEntity(dummyUid);
var sprite = dummy.GetComponent<SpriteComponent>();
var light = dummy.GetComponent<PointLightComponent>();
Assert.True(sprite.ContainerOccluded);
Assert.True(light.ContainerOccluded);
});
await Task.WhenAll(c.WaitIdleAsync(), s.WaitIdleAsync());
}
}
}
